PINKY
What does "PINKY" mean?
The smallest finger of the human hand; the little finger.
Meanings
- The little finger, the smallest of the five fingers. She hooked her pinky around his to seal the promise. informal
- Somewhat pink in color, a variant of 'pinkie' or 'pinkish'. The dawn sky had a pinky glow. informal
Did you know?
- Your 'pinky' is a Dutch loanword: 'pink' meant 'little finger' in Dutch, and the name crossed the Atlantic with settlers of New Netherland, today's New York.
Word origin
From Dutch 'pinkje', diminutive of 'pink' (little finger); carried into American English by Dutch settlers, especially in the New York area.
